General Attorney (Labor) (Appellate Litigation Attorney)
National Labor Relations Board · Posted 7 days ago
About the Role
This position is located in the Appellate and Supreme Court Litigation Branch of the Division of Enforcement Litigation. The Branch conducts the litigation in the U.S. Court of Appeals involving the enforcement or review of Board Orders. The incumbent serves as a General Attorney (Labor) working under the supervision of the Branch Chief or a Supervisory Attorney, preparing assigned cases involving enforcement litigation in the U.S. Court of Appeals, and litigation in the U.S. Supreme Court.
What You'll Do
- →As a General Attorney (Labor) (Appellate Litigation Attorney), GS-0905-13, your typical work assignments may include: Analyzing the entire case record and conducting extensive legal research and investigating the facts as well as the laws, regulations and legal precedents.
- →Preparing legal documents including briefs, motions and memoranda describing and analyzing the facts and legal issues involved, explaining the application of legal principles, and justifying the recommendations or conclusions.
- →Orally presenting and discussing the merits of the case including motions and supplemental matters.' Analyzing the facts based on applicable legal principles; identifying rules, principles, or relationships that explain the facts and legal principles; and making correct inferences and drawing accurate conclusions based on those facts and legal principles.
- →Working with a Supervisory Attorney to analyze cases to determine if opposing briefs need to be filed or if a rehearing by the Supreme Court is needed.
